快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个原型开发工具,允许用户输入简单的需求描述(如'需要一个使用OPENJDK的Web爬虫'),自动生成可运行的项目骨架代码。工具应支持Java主流框架(Spring/Quarkus等),包含基础依赖配置和示例代码。提供一键运行和测试功能,输出原型评估报告。- 点击'项目生成'按钮,等待项目生成完整后预览效果
最近在尝试用Java开发一个Web爬虫原型时,发现从零开始搭建环境特别耗时。光是配置OPENJDK、选择框架、添加依赖就要折腾半天,真正写核心逻辑的时间反而被压缩了。后来发现了InsCode(快马)平台的AI辅助开发功能,整个过程变得异常高效。
需求输入阶段平台最惊艳的是自然语言转代码的能力。我只需要在对话框输入"需要一个使用OPENJDK的Web爬虫,能抓取新闻网站标题",系统就会自动分析需求。它会先确认技术栈细节,比如询问是否要用Spring Boot框架、是否需要数据库存储等,整个过程就像和技术搭档对话。
项目生成环节确认需求后,平台会在后台完成这些工作:
- 自动配置好OPENJDK 17运行环境
- 搭建Spring Boot基础项目结构
- 添加Jsoup等爬虫必备依赖
- 生成带注释的示例代码骨架
创建测试用例模板
原型调试验证生成的项目可以直接在网页编辑器里运行调试。我特别喜欢它的实时错误提示功能,比如当我的选择器表达式写错时,系统会立即标注问题位置,还会给出常见解决方案建议。对于爬虫这种需要反复调试的功能特别友好。
框架灵活切换有次我想对比Quarkus和Spring的性能差异,只需要在AI对话框里说"将框架切换为Quarkus",系统就自动重构了整个项目结构,连pom.xml都帮我重新配置好了。这种丝滑的框架迁移体验在传统开发中至少要花半天时间。
评估报告生成完成原型后,平台会输出一份评估报告,包含:
- 代码复杂度分析
- 潜在性能瓶颈提示
- 扩展性建议
- 第三方库兼容性检查
实际使用中发现,这种开发方式有三个突出优势: -环境零配置:再也不用折腾JDK版本冲突、Maven依赖地狱 -知识门槛低:即使不熟悉某个框架,也能通过生成的示例代码快速上手 -迭代速度快:平均10分钟就能完成从想法到可运行原型的转化
对于需要快速验证技术方案的场景,比如黑客马拉松或内部创新项目,这种开发模式能节省至少70%的前期准备时间。我现在习惯把所有突发奇想的技术点子都先在快马上跑个原型,可行性强了再转到正式项目开发。
最近用这个方式已经验证了三个创意:新闻聚合爬虫、智能文档解析服务和实时数据看板。每个项目从构思到可演示状态都不超过2小时,这在以前根本不敢想象。特别推荐技术创业者试试InsCode(快马)平台的AI辅助开发,真的能把"有个想法"到"做出demo"的过程压缩到喝杯咖啡的时间。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个原型开发工具,允许用户输入简单的需求描述(如'需要一个使用OPENJDK的Web爬虫'),自动生成可运行的项目骨架代码。工具应支持Java主流框架(Spring/Quarkus等),包含基础依赖配置和示例代码。提供一键运行和测试功能,输出原型评估报告。- 点击'项目生成'按钮,等待项目生成完整后预览效果